International Private Bank, Vice President, Private Banker

JPMorgan Chase is seeking a Vice President, Private Banker, for its international private bank in Geneva, Switzerland, to acquire new clients and manage existing client relationships. The Private Banker should possess a broad knowledge of investments, banking services, trust services, and financial planning in order to provide a first-class experience for clients.

Job Summary

As a private banker at J.P. Morgan in Geneva, you would manage new client acquisitions and relationships by leveraging your extensive knowledge of investments, banking, trust services, and financial planning. You would also be responsible for the client experience and would utilize our resources to deliver a comprehensive wealth management solution.

Job Responsibilities

The tasks include:
  • Achieving business results and acquiring new assets in Switzerland
  • Advising clients on their overall financial assets, including asset allocation, investment management, financial planning, and credit and banking services
  • Collaborate with internal specialists to provide interdisciplinary expertise to customers when necessary
  • Understanding clients’ goals and objectives in order to develop and implement an investment plan for their entire portfolio
  • Ensuring that the proposed solutions meet the clients' needs and objectives in the short, medium, and long term
  • Strict compliance with all risk and control guidelines, regulatory guidelines, and security measures
  • Collaborate with other customer advisors in the team to maximize team strength and achieve team goals

Required Qualifications, Capabilities, and Skills

The requirements include:
  • Extensive experience in private banking with ultra-high-net-worth and high-net-worth individuals in Switzerland and the surrounding regions
  • Previous experience in business development, including knowledge of customer profiling, onboarding, negotiation, and proactively seeking referrals
  • Dynamic and credible professional with clear communication and exceptional presentation skills
  • Strong organizational skills and a disciplined approach to business management
  • Experience or proven understanding of investments, banking, and fiduciary concepts
  • Strong reputation with an established network
  • Fluency in French and English or German is a plus

Preferred Qualifications, Capabilities, and Skills

Preferred qualifications include:
  • Experience with asset allocation or the distribution of assets
  • Chartered Financial Analyst (CFA) certification is an advantage
  • Ability to thrive in a culture that values innovation, customer service, internal partnership, and entrepreneurship
